Abstract
PURPOSE:To improve the dimensional accuracy of the coated film of the resist by positioning the cylindrical body by inserting a needle body therein, and then discharging a very small amount of the resist in the neighboring of the cylindrical body while rotating said body by bring it into contact with a rubber belt. CONSTITUTION:The needle body 22 is inserted into the hollow part of the cylindrical body 1, and an arm 27 is lowered by operating an air cylinder 28, thereby bringing the cylindrical body 1 into contact with the rubber belt 24. Then, a pulley 25a is rotated in a direction of (b) by rotating a motor 26 whereby the belt 24 is moved, and the cylindrical body 1 is pressed to the needle body 22 to rotate said body. Subsequently, for example, the top 10 of a pipe with a very small diameter is installed at the position apart from the center line of the cylindrical body 1 by a distance (l1) and also from the peripheral surface of said body by the distance (l2), and then, the very small amount of the resist solution is discharged on the surface of the cylindrical body to form a strip body 42, and then is spreaded to the both sides of said body 42. The distance (l2) and (l1) which control the height of the strip body 42 are adjusted suitably by the resist solution, and the distance (l3) between the end surface 32 of a support 23 and the needle body 22 is adjusted with high accuracy.
